What does ETECSA stand for?
ETECSA stands for "Empresa de Telecomunicaciones de Cuba, SA"
How to abbreviate "Empresa de Telecomunicaciones de Cuba, SA"?
"Empresa de Telecomunicaciones de Cuba, SA" can be abbreviated as ETECSA
What is the meaning of ETECSA abbreviation?
The meaning of ETECSA abbreviation is "Empresa de Telecomunicaciones de Cuba, SA"
What does ETECSA mean?
ETECSA as abbreviation means "Empresa de Telecomunicaciones de Cuba, SA"